The first edition of the Ancient Wheat Festival – il Gazzettino di Gela – was a success

The first edition of the Ancient Wheat Festival, held on 2 June in Gela at the Santa Lucia Church and organized by the Promotion Committee for the recovery of Gela’s territorial assets, ended with an overwhelming success.
An event full of emotions and flavors that rediscovered the tradition of ancient wheat and
valorised the typical products of the Gela area.
Already from 9:00 am, the volunteers, including the Agesci 5 Scouts “Padre Pino Puglisi” and
the National Carabinieri Association, worked to set up the spaces and
prepare delicacies based on ancient wheat. Public participation was extraordinary, with visitors coming not only from Gela but also from Ravanusa, Enna and Ragusa.

In addition to tasting the typical products, visitors had the opportunity to admire the nearby Timoleontee Walls and the Greek Baths, whose entry was free for the occasion.
A unique opportunity to immerse yourself in the history and culture of Gela.
The culmination of the day was the blessing of the bread from some Gelese bakers by Don Filippo Celona, ​​parish priest of the Santa Lucia Church, followed by the Eucharistic celebration.

A moment of great spirituality and sharing that he has
united the Gela community in an embrace of faith and tradition.

“I am thrilled with the success of this first Ancient Wheat Festival,” declared Don Filippo Celona. “It is an event that celebrates our roots and looks to the future, promoting the valorization of local products and the Gela area. A
special thanks to everyone who contributed to the success of this
event, from volunteers to bakers, visitors and the Promotion Committee for the recovery of Gela’s territorial assets.”
The Ancient Wheat Festival proved to be a great success, not only in terms of
participation but also for the appreciation of visitors.
